About the Artwork

Julie is telling the story of two sisters travelling through her mother’s country towards Docker River, Northern Territory. They stopped at Ilkuwaratjara and cut a wana (digging sIck). The punu (wood) was really straight. The little sister was gettng homesick, but the big sister said; “No, I am taking you to meet your family.” Along the way they were digging for kuka (meat such as goanna) and Niny (Bilby). They got kuka and they were happy to have a good feed. The ‘U’ shapes are the sisters. Next to them are their wana or digging sick. The circles represent rock or water holes where water collects after the rains.

About the Handicraft - Kar-e-Kalamdani

Kar-e-Kalamdani is the local name for paper mache, a Kashmiri cottage industry introduced to the Kashmir valley in the 15th century by the Moghul prince Zain-ul-Abadin, along with a number of other Persian crafts. There are many steps in the process: making pulp from recycled paper, molding and finishing the shapes, hand painting (naqqashi) and varnishing.

About the Makers

Better World Arts

Better World Arts facilitates cross cultural art projects between Aboriginal artists in Australia, and artisans in Kashmir and India. The Aboriginal artists are paid royalties for their designs, and the artisans in India work in conditions that encompass the 10 Principles of Fair Trade, including receiving a fair wage, working in safe conditions, and ensuring there is no child labour or forced labour.
